'Palestinians' offer Israel another 'despicable truce'


Source: WorldNetDaily
Jan 21, 2007

Hamas Palestinian Authority prime minister Ismail Haniyeh Saturday offered Israel a 10-year truce.

Some of his top officials, however, said that the truce was intended to create breathing-space, enabling the Arab terror group to prepare a large army in readiness for a final onslaught on Israel.

The tactic is not a new one. Shortly after signing the Oslo Accords with Israel in 1993, arch-terrorist Yasser Arafat stood up in a Johannesburg mosque and told his knowing and approving audience that the deal signed with Israel was to be understood as "a despicable truce."

In Islamic law a peace treaty may be signed with an enemy in order for the Muslim side to buy time and strengthen itself.

When thus strengthened, the Muslim side may scrap the treaty and attack.
